talking about this?
These are placed in every joint cut in the concrete....keeps the joint from spreading... 275 was full of these which my opinion was a HUGE mistake! All the concrete that i pulled off that freeway, those basktes were completely rotted and caused the joint failure... And yup, they placed them right back in the new concrete
